“FC” is equipped with engine JL4G18 completely developed and produced by Geely group.
Engine JL4G18 applies the following advanced technology such as VVT, full aluminum cylin-
der body, plastic intake manifold, completely new VVT inside seal method, completely new
OCV valve filtering method etc. with M7.9.7 electric injection system of BOSCH, and its
index on power efficiency, economical efficiency, and safety efficiency etc. reaches leading
level of national model with the same type. This engine features strong power, low fuel
consumption, low noise and high power per liter etc.

FuelFuel systemPrecautions1. Before repairing fuel system, uncouple battery negative (-) wire at first.
2. When operating on fuel system, do not smoke or repair near fire area.
3. Do not let gasoline come into contact with rubber or leather parts.
4. Take measures to prevent gasoline leaking.(a) Uncouple electric fuel pump joint.
(b) Start engine and turn ignition switch to LOCK position
after the engine flames out.
(c) Uncouple battery negative (-) wire.
(d) Couple electric fuel pump joint.5. Fuel system(a) There will be a great amount of gasoline flowing out
when disassembling high-pressure fuel pipe,
therefore, it is required to observe the following
procedures.
(1) Take measures to prevent gasoline leaking.
(2) Disassemble fuel pipe.
(3) Completely discharge the oil in fuel pipe.
(4) Cover the fuel pipe with plastic bag to avoid pipe
damage and foreign matters entering.
(5) Place a container under the joint.
(b) When removing and installing injection nozzle, always
observe the following precautions.Fuel-Fuel system 14
Page 26 of 419

Fuel-Fuel system(1) It is not allowed to use o-ring repeatedly.
(2) When installing o-ring, always be careful to avoid dam-
aging o-ring.
(3) Before installing, coat o-ring with spindle oil or gasoline.
It is not allowed to coat with engine oil, gear oil or
brake fluid.
(c) As shown in the diagram, install injection nozzle to oil feed
pipe and cylinder head.
Before installing, ensure that spindle oil and gasoline are
coated at the contact position between o-ring and oil feed
pipe.

On-vehicle inspection1. Inspection of fuel pump function(a) Connect hand-held tester to diagnostic joint.
(b) Turn ignition switch to ON and turn main switch of hand-
held tester to ON.
Note: do not start the engine.
(c) Switch hand-held tester to function test state.
(d) For further details, please see hand-held tester operating
instruction.
(e) If there is no hand-held tester, connect battery positive (+)
wire to P+ terminal and negative (-) wire to P- terminal.2. Inspection of fuel pressure(a) Preparation of inspection.
Purchase new fuel hose and take out fuel pipe joint.
(b) Take measures to prevent gasoline leaking.
(c) Disassemble fuel pipe clamp at fuel pipe joint of fuel rail
component.
(d) Disassemble fuel hose from fuel pipe of fuel rail component.
(e) As shown in the diagram, install special tool (pressure
gauge) with special tool and fuel pipe joint.
(f) Check there is fuel leakage.
(g) Start engine.
(h) Measure the fuel pressure at idle speed state.
Fuel pressure: 390~400Pa
(i) Take measures again to prevent gasoline leaking.
(j) After measuring the fuel pressure, remove special tool.
(k) Connect back fuel hose.
(l) Install fuel hose fixing clip to fuel pipe joint.
